U.S. Palmer Cup Team Announced

The Golf Coaches Association of America has announced the 2008 U.S. Palmer Cup. Matching the top collegiate players from the United States against their European counterparts, the annual Ryder Cup-style competition will be played June 26-27 on the 6,903-yard, par-71 Glasgow Golf Club Gailes Links in Gailes, Scotland.
The American team, captained by Stanford coach Conrad Ray, will feature Kevin Chappell (UCLA), Derek Fathauer (Louisville), Rickie Fowler (Oklahoma State), Aaron Goldberg (San Diego State), Chesson Hadley (Georgia Tech), Billy Horschel (Florida), Adam Mitchell (Georgia) and Michael Thompson (Alabama).
The United States leads the series 6-4-1, but has lost the last two competitions in Europe. The 2007 event, at Caves Valley Golf Club in Owings Mills, Md., saw the American team win 18-6. That team was captained by Oklahoma State golf coach Mike McGraw.
